Year 12 London Trip 25th-27th November 2016

Aim of the trip To allow new students to Beverley Joint 6th to get know each other To visit major museums and attractions in London Trip accompanied by Clare Gardiner, Amanda Cooper (1st aider), Guirec Cosquer, Jez Clifton Emergency contact in Beverley – Mr M Colton – 07833772705

Travel plans Outward journey: Meet at Hull Station concourse – 16.55 Train departs at 17.10 (reserved seating) Arrive London Kings Cross at 19.45 Travel by underground from London Kings Cross to Rotherhithe Arrive approximately 21.00 TRAVEL AROUND LONDON – by bus, tube, boat and foot. Students will be responsible for looking after their own travelcard. Return journey: Travel from London Kings Cross at 17.57 Arrive Beverley 21.11

Itinerary Go through itinerary – each parent has a copy

Accommodation Thameside Youth Hostel

Rooms All ensuite All on the same floor Quiet in rooms after 10pm

Food Bring a pack up for Friday tea to eat on the train (or eat before you travel) Bring money for lunch on Saturday and Sunday and for food for the train on Sunday evening All other meals are provided

Personal possessions We will be travelling on the underground with bags on so please DO NOT bring large suitcases You DO need to bring a towel Please bring warm clothes and good shoes – we will be walking a lot! Students will be responsible for their own valuables - please plan ahead and bring a zipped bag There is a safe in the youth hostel

Expectations of behaviour No alcohol, drugs or smoking Look after each other You will be placed in groups for registration purposes There will be times when you are unsupervised Stay in groups of a minimum of 3 Ensure you carry your emergency contact card at all times Make sure you know where the meeting point/teacher on duty is Behaviour in museums Public Transport
